Girth of a Planar Digraph with Real Edge Weights in O(n(log n)³) Time

The girth of a graph is the length of its shortest cycle. We give an algorithm that computes in O(n(log n)^3) time and O(n) space the (weighted) girth of an n-vertex planar digraph with arbitrary real edge weights. This is an improvement of a previous time bound of O(n^(3/2)), a bound which was only valid for non-negative edge-weights. Our algorithm can be modified to output a shortest cycle within the same time and space bounds if such a cycle exists.
